-
Who Moves

C/C++ Software Developer Platform with Linux of Product Digitalisation (m/f/d)

Who Moves
Germany · Full-time · Entry

Trotec GmbH - a company of the Dantherm - Group. We are an international leading provider of solutions in the areas of home appliances, air conditioning and power tools. Our innovative product range and our commitment to the highest quality have earned us an excellent reputation in the market. In order to further strengthen our team, we are now looking for a dedicated C/C++ Software Devoloper (m/f/d).

 

Are you also an innovator, problem solver and team player? Then you fit perfectly into our digital Trotec team in Heinsberg!

 

Your tasks

  • Accountable for realizing functional and non-functional requirements in software.
  • Collaborate with cross-functional teams to ensure seamless integration of embedded systems
  • within broader applications and the cloud.
  • Supporter of the common code base of the SDK.
  • Develop and maintain multi-platform software.
  • Create and execute test plans to ensure software quality and reliability.
  • Utilize scripting languages to automate repetitive tasks and improve development efficiency.
  • Collaborate with the Embedded Chapter to define system requirements and specifications.
  • Note that embedded into a matrix organization, the term chapter is applied to a group of people with a common objective, but who are not reporting on the same line.
  • Conduct code reviews and provide constructive feedback to peers.
  • Stay updated with the latest industry trends and technologies.

 

Your profile

  • Hard skills in software development.
  • Strong analytical and technical understanding. High problem-solving skill
  • Fluent English skills.
  • Ability to work in a global environment with diversified cultures and a cross-functional, multi-cultural, and international environment.
  • Understanding of software development life cycle (SDLC) and agile methodologies.
  • Relevant certifications in Linux administration or embedded systems development are advantageous.
  • Proven 3+ years of experience in software development using Linux OS.
  • Experience with version control systems (e.g., Git).
  • Proficiency in programming languages such as C/C++ including C++17 or higher.
  • Secondary knowledge of scripting languages (e.g., Python, Perl, Bash) for automation and testing. 
  • Basic knowledge of SQL.
  • First experience with software design patterns.
  • Experience with the Qt-Framework might be useful.
  • Experience with cross-compilation and build systems (e.g., Yocto, Buildroot).

 

Your benefits

  • 30 days vacation
  • Family-friendly and flexible working hours: flexitime, hybrid work possible
  • Shared vision and clear strategic direction for meaningful activity
  • Internal coaching and training system
  • Multifaceted tasks
  • Working in an international market
  • Close collaboration with other departmentsInternal coaching and training system
  • Free on-site parking and access to public transport
  • BAV support beyond the legal regulations
  • Employee discount
  • JobRad option


Key Skills

Ranked by relevance

c embedded linux git sql bash perl cloud yocto python
Login to Apply
Posted
Oct 17, 2024
Type
Full-time
Level
Entry
Location
Heinsberg
Company
Who Moves

Industries

Human Resources Services

Categories

Related Jobs

3 roles aligned with this opportunity

View all jobs
View Job Details
EPAM Systems
Related

Tech/Team Lead Node.js Developer

2026-06-15

Full-time
Mid-Senior
Poland
Software Development
Information Technology
View Job Details
Sonar
Related

Data Product Analyst

2026-06-12

Full-time
Mid-Senior
Switzerland
Software Development
Research
View Job Details
SOA Experts GmbH
Related

Python Engineer (m/w/d)

2026-06-16

Full-time
Associate
Germany
Human Resources Services
Project Management